👨🍳 Cooking Steps
1
If firm, soak rice cakes in cold water for 10 minutes. Boil until they float, then cook 1 minute more.
💡 Tip: Rinse cooked rice cakes briefly in cold water to prevent sticking.
2
Toast coconut flakes in a dry skillet over low heat for about 2 minutes until pale golden.
💡 Tip: Stir constantly; coconut burns quickly.
3
Heat coconut milk, milk, sugar, and salt over medium-low until steaming, just before a simmer.
💡 Tip: A hard boil can split the coconut cream.
4
Stir together cornstarch and cold water, add, then whisk 30–60 seconds until the sauce lightly coats a spoon.
💡 Tip: Do not over-thicken; the sauce firms as it cools.
5
Remove from heat, coat rice cakes, and cool 5 minutes. Top with mango and toasted coconut.
💡 Tip: Add mango off heat to keep its fresh flavor.

⚠️ Avoid Common Pitfalls
- ❌ Boiling coconut cream hard can cause separation.
- ❌ Mix cornstarch with cold water first to prevent lumps.
🧊 Storage & Reheating
- • Refrigerate leftovers within 2 hours and eat within 1 day; store mango separately.
